The games continue to come thick and fast for Real Madrid as they prepare for Thursday’s visit to Chelsea in the Champions League and Sunday’s visit of Sevilla in La Liga.

Real Madrid won 2-0 against Osasuna in La Liga which put them in a strong position to win the title. This is their second win in the last five matches after drawing three matches.

Zinedine Zidane’s side has proved a lot in this season. They are currently 2 with 74 points in the La Liga table putting a tight competition to win the league. Also, they have also qualified for the semi-finals of the Champions League against all the odds.

These all-impressive performances are achieved despite their long injury list during the season. Real Madrid has suffered a lot due to important players getting injuries and coronavirus.

Currently, there are 4 players out of the team to play against Chelsea out of 5 players who were marked injured by Real Madrid. However, Sergio Ramos may be joining the team after being sidelined for a long time due to injury.

Zidane is taking necessary precautions for the player to be ready for the decisive game of the team. Winning against Chelsea would put them in the Champions League final.

Real Madrid Injury Update:

Lucas Vazquez

Lucas Vazquez was set to become a free agent in the summer. However, he picked up a knee injury in the recent El Clasico win against Barcelona. He has been a key player for Zidane, filling out the right-back position due to the absence of Dani Carvajal.

Dani Carvajal

Dani Carvajal has been mostly sidelined from the team as he suffered Ligament damage in October. He also had been out of the team from November to January. And then again in February due to hamstring issues. However, he managed to appear in the last three games for Madrid. But again had a hamstring issue in the last match against Chelsea and is expected to be out till the end of the season.

Federal Mendy

Federal Mendy is out due to some calf problem he faced after the recent El Clasico match. He has also been a key player for Zidane as he played the role of left-back in the team. He has successfully replaced Marcelo who has not impressed Zidane this season. Mendy’s return to the pitch is also doubtful for Real Madrid.

Sergio Ramos

Real Madrid has been without skipper Sergio Ramos for their last nine matches as because he suffered some calf issue and contracted coronavirus. Zidane has relied a lot on Ramos for the backline, with Ramos out of the team Madrid has conceded a lot of silly goals which has cost them many points.

Federico Valverde

Federico Valverde is currently out of the team self-isolating after contracting Covid-19. But he is doubtful to return after recovering from coronavirus, as he was seen having some ankle problem in his last game against Liverpool. Valverde has proved a lot under Zidane this season and him returning to the team for the final matches of the season would be very helpful for Zidane.

Real Madrid have suffered 50 injuries and 7 Covid cases and are still competing for the La Liga title and Champions League trophy.
